April showers bring May flowers, but they could also rain out your springtime music festival. Be sure that you don’t ruin your spring music festival experience by not bringing the appropriate weather gear. Simple rain gear such as a women’s rain jacket could be the difference between having a fabulous versus a flopped time at your festival. If you don’t want to carry too much, instead opt for a packable poncho or lightweight raincoat that’s small and easy to pack down into your backpack or bag. If you know the weather might be wet, or if the spring has already been quite rainy, be prepared for mud. Especially if your spring music festival is outside, you might be trudging through some muddy fields. Prep accordingly by wearing rain boots. Luckily, rain boots are super trendy and stylish these days, so you don’t have to worry about wearing the wrong thing for your music festival. Take some styling tips from Glastonbury Festival in the UK, where everyone is always decked out in proper wellies.
